Hello. Even though Windows 2000/XP and Windows 98/Me use the same reg key to
store Favorites Menu Order:
HKEY_CURRENT_USER \ Software \ Microsoft \ Windows \ CurrentVersion \
Explorer \ MenuOrder \

Simply putting REGEDIT4 on top instead of Windows Registry Editor Version
5.00 does not import Favorites Menu order value form Windows XP to Windows
Me.

Why, if it's the same key and can Favorites Menu order reg file be converted
between operating systems?

By default, exporting registry keys from Win 2K and XP produces a file
encoded in Unicode instead of ASCII. Win 98 and ME don't understand
Unicode, so the file appears to be gibberish. To get around this, when
you export on 2K/XP, click the down-arrow at the end of the "Save as type"
box and select "Win 9x/NT Registration files (REGEDIT4)".
